  1. function strMd5CtxParams() {
  2. this.md5count;
  3. this.state;
  4. this.buffer;
  5. };
  6. function md5_init() {
  7. var md5CtxParams = new strMd5CtxParams();
  8. md5CtxParams.md5count = new Array(2);
  9. md5CtxParams.state = new Array(4);
  10. md5CtxParams.buffer = new Uint8Array(64);
  11. md5CtxParams.md5count[0] = 0;
  12. md5CtxParams.md5count[1] = 0;
  13. md5CtxParams.state[0] = 0x67452301;
  14. md5CtxParams.state[1] = 0xEFCDAB89;
  15. md5CtxParams.state[2] = 0x98BADCFE;
  16. md5CtxParams.state[3] = 0x10325476;
  17. return md5CtxParams;
  18. }
  19. function md5_update(md5CtxParams, data, datalen) {
  20. //unsigned int i = 0;
  21. //unsigned int index = 0;
  22. //unsigned int partlen = 0;
  23. var index = 0;
  24. var i = 0;
  25. var j = 0;
  26. var partlen = 0;
  27. //index = (m_Md5Count[0] >> 3) & 0x3F;
  28. index = (md5CtxParams.md5count[0] >>> 3) & 0x3F;
  29. partlen = 64 - index;
  30. //m_Md5Count[0] += (inputlen << 3);
  31. md5CtxParams.md5count[0] = bn_u32_add(md5CtxParams.md5count[0], datalen << 3);
  32. //if(m_Md5Count[0] < (inputlen << 3)) {
  33. if (bn_u32_compare(md5CtxParams.md5count[0], datalen << 3) < 0) {
  34. //m_Md5Count[1]++;
  35. md5CtxParams.md5count[1] = bn_u32_add(md5CtxParams.md5count[1], 1);
  36. }
  37. //m_Md5Count[1] += (inputlen >> 29);
  38. md5CtxParams.md5count[1] = bn_u32_add(md5CtxParams.md5count[1], datalen >>> 29);
  39. if (datalen >= partlen) {
  40. //memcpy(&m_Buffer[index],input,partlen);
  41. for (j = 0; j < partlen; j++) {
  42. md5CtxParams.buffer[index + j] = data[j];
  43. }
  44. //Transform(m_State,m_Buffer);
  45. Transform(md5CtxParams.state, md5CtxParams.buffer, 0);
  46. for (i = partlen; i + 64 <= datalen; i += 64) {
  47. //Transform(m_State, (unsigned char*)&input[i]);
  48. Transform(md5CtxParams.state, data, i);
  49. }
  50. index = 0;
  51. } else {
  52. i = 0;
  53. //console.log("iii");
  54. }
  55. //memcpy(&m_Buffer[index],&input[i],inputlen-i);
  56. for (j = 0; j < datalen - i; j++) {
  57. md5CtxParams.buffer[index + j] = data[i + j];
  58. }
  59. }
  60. function md5_final(md5CtxParams) {
  61. var PADDING = [0x80,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0,
  62. 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0,
  63. 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0,
  64. 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0];
  65. var index = 0, padlen = 0;
  66. var result = new Uint8Array(16);
  67. var bits = new Uint8Array(8);
  68. var i = 0;
  69. //index = (m_Md5Count[0] >> 3) & 0x3F;
  70. index = (md5CtxParams.md5count[0] >> 3) & 0x3F;
  71. padlen = (index < 56) ? (56 - index) : (120 - index);
  72. Encode(bits, md5CtxParams.md5count, 0, 8);
  73. md5_update(md5CtxParams, PADDING, padlen);
  74. md5_update(md5CtxParams, bits, 8);
  75. //console.log("md5_final = %d %d %d %d", md5CtxParams.state[0], md5CtxParams.state[1], md5CtxParams.state[2], md5CtxParams.state[3]);
  76. Encode(result, md5CtxParams.state, 0, 16);
  77. return result;
  78. }
  79. function md5_str_to_array(strIn) {
  80. var bytesArray = new Uint8Array(strIn.length);
  81. var i = 0;
  82. for (i = 0; i < strIn.length; i++) {
  83. bytesArray[i] = strIn.charCodeAt(i);
  84. }
  85. return bytesArray;
  86. }
  87. function md5_hex_to_array(hexStrIn) {
  88. var i = 0;
  89. var cnt = 0;
  90. var ele = 0;
  91. var bytesArray = null;
  92. cnt = 0;
  93. for (i = 0; i < hexStrIn.length; i++) {
  94. ele = hexStrIn.charCodeAt(i);
  95. if (ele >= 48 && ele < 48 + 10) {
  96. cnt++;
  97. }
  98. if (ele >= 65 && ele < 65 + 6) {
  99. cnt++;
  100. }
  101. if (ele >= 97 && ele < 97 + 6) {
  102. cnt++;
  103. }
  104. }
  105. bytesArray = new Uint8Array(parseInt((cnt + 1) / 2));
  106. cnt = 0;
  107. for (i = 0; i < hexStrIn.length; i++) {
  108. ele = hexStrIn.charCodeAt(i);
  109. if (ele >= 48 && ele < 48 + 10) {
  110. ele -= 48;
  111. cnt++;
  112. } else if (ele >= 65 && ele < 65 + 6) {
  113. ele = ele - 65 + 10;
  114. cnt++;
  115. } else if (ele >= 97 && ele < 97 + 6) {
  116. ele = ele - 97 + 10;
  117. cnt++;
  118. } else {
  119. continue;
  120. }
  121. if ((cnt % 2) == 1) {
  122. bytesArray[parseInt((cnt - 1) / 2)] = (ele << 4) & 0xF0;
  123. } else {
  124. bytesArray[parseInt((cnt - 1) / 2)] |= ele;
  125. }
  126. }
  127. return bytesArray;
  128. }
  129. function md5_encode_hex(result, len) {
  130. var sha256_hex_digits = "0123456789abcdef";
  131. var output = new String();
  132. var i = 0;
  133. for (i = 0; i < len; i++) {
  134. output += sha256_hex_digits.charAt((result[i] >>> 4) & 0x0f);
  135. output += sha256_hex_digits.charAt((result[i]) & 0x0f);
  136. }
  137. return output;
  138. }
  139. function F(x, y, z) {
  140. return ((x & y) | (~x & z));
  141. }
  142. function G(x, y, z) {
  143. return ((x & z) | (y & ~z));
  144. }
  145. function H(x, y, z) {
  146. return (x ^ y ^ z);
  147. }
  148. function I(x, y, z) {
  149. return (y ^ (x | ~z));
  150. }
  151. function ROTATE_LEFT(x, n) {
  152. x = x & 0xffffffff;
  153. return ((x << n) | (x >>> (32 - n)));
  154. }
  155. function FF(a, b, c, d, x, s, ac) {
  156. //a += F(b,c,d) + x + ac;
  157. a = bn_u32_add(a, F(b, c, d));
  158. a = bn_u32_add(a, x);
  159. a = bn_u32_add(a, ac);
  160. a = ROTATE_LEFT(a, s);
  161. //a += b;
  162. a = bn_u32_add(a, b);
  163. return a;
  164. }
  165. function GG(a, b, c, d, x, s, ac) {
  166. //a += G(b,c,d) + x + ac;
  167. a = bn_u32_add(a, G(b, c, d));
  168. a = bn_u32_add(a, x);
  169. a = bn_u32_add(a, ac);
  170. a = ROTATE_LEFT(a, s);
  171. //a += b;
  172. a = bn_u32_add(a, b);
  173. return a;
  174. }
  175. function HH(a, b, c, d, x, s, ac) {
  176. //a += H(b,c,d) + x + ac;
  177. a = bn_u32_add(a, H(b, c, d));
  178. a = bn_u32_add(a, x);
  179. a = bn_u32_add(a, ac);
  180. a = ROTATE_LEFT(a, s);
  181. //a += b;
  182. a = bn_u32_add(a, b);
  183. return a;
  184. }
  185. function II(a, b, c, d, x, s, ac) {
  186. //a += H(b,c,d) + x + ac;
  187. a = bn_u32_add(a, I(b, c, d));
  188. a = bn_u32_add(a, x);
  189. a = bn_u32_add(a, ac);
  190. a = ROTATE_LEFT(a, s);
  191. //a += b;
  192. a = bn_u32_add(a, b);
  193. return a;
  194. }
  195. function Transform(state, block, blockindex) {
  196. var x = new Array(64);//Uint8Array(64);
  197. var a = state[0];
  198. var b = state[1];
  199. var c = state[2];
  200. var d = state[3];
  201. //var i = 0;
  202. Decode(x, block, blockindex, 64);
  203. //printfIntsIndex("x", x, 0, 64);
  204. a = FF(a, b, c, d, x[0], 7, 0xd76aa478); /* 1 */
  205. d = FF(d, a, b, c, x[1], 12, 0xe8c7b756); /* 2 */
  206. c = FF(c, d, a, b, x[2], 17, 0x242070db); /* 3 */
  207. b = FF(b, c, d, a, x[3], 22, 0xc1bdceee); /* 4 */
  208. a = FF(a, b, c, d, x[4], 7, 0xf57c0faf); /* 5 */
  209. d = FF(d, a, b, c, x[5], 12, 0x4787c62a); /* 6 */
  210. c = FF(c, d, a, b, x[6], 17, 0xa8304613); /* 7 */
  211. b = FF(b, c, d, a, x[7], 22, 0xfd469501); /* 8 */
  212. a = FF(a, b, c, d, x[8], 7, 0x698098d8); /* 9 */
  213. d = FF(d, a, b, c, x[9], 12, 0x8b44f7af); /* 10 */
  214. c = FF(c, d, a, b, x[10], 17, 0xffff5bb1); /* 11 */
  215. b = FF(b, c, d, a, x[11], 22, 0x895cd7be); /* 12 */
  216. a = FF(a, b, c, d, x[12], 7, 0x6b901122); /* 13 */
  217. d = FF(d, a, b, c, x[13], 12, 0xfd987193); /* 14 */
  218. c = FF(c, d, a, b, x[14], 17, 0xa679438e); /* 15 */
  219. b = FF(b, c, d, a, x[15], 22, 0x49b40821); /* 16 */
  220. //console.log("a = %d b = %d c = %d d = %d", a, b, c, d);
  221. //console.log("3a = %d b = %d c = %d d = %d", a, b, c, d);
  222. /* Round 2 */
  223. a = GG(a, b, c, d, x[1], 5, 0xf61e2562); /* 17 */
  224. //console.log("4a = %d b = %d c = %d d = %d", a, b, c, d);
  225. d = GG(d, a, b, c, x[6], 9, 0xc040b340); /* 18 */
  226. //console.log("5a = %d b = %d c = %d d = %d", a, b, c, d);
  227. c = GG(c, d, a, b, x[11], 14, 0x265e5a51); /* 19 */
  228. //console.log("6a = %d b = %d c = %d d = %d", a, b, c, d);
  229. b = GG(b, c, d, a, x[0], 20, 0xe9b6c7aa); /* 20 */
  230. //console.log("7a = %d b = %d c = %d d = %d", a, b, c, d);
  231. a = GG(a, b, c, d, x[5], 5, 0xd62f105d); /* 21 */
  232. //console.log("8a = %d b = %d c = %d d = %d", a, b, c, d);
  233. d = GG(d, a, b, c, x[10], 9, 0x2441453); /* 22 */
  234. //console.log("9a = %d b = %d c = %d d = %d", a, b, c, d);
  235. c = GG(c, d, a, b, x[15], 14, 0xd8a1e681); /* 23 */
  236. //console.log("10a = %d b = %d c = %d d = %d", a, b, c, d);
  237. b = GG(b, c, d, a, x[4], 20, 0xe7d3fbc8); /* 24 */
  238. //console.log("11a = %d b = %d c = %d d = %d", a, b, c, d);
  239. a = GG(a, b, c, d, x[9], 5, 0x21e1cde6); /* 25 */
  240. //console.log("12a = %d b = %d c = %d d = %d", a, b, c, d);
  241. d = GG(d, a, b, c, x[14], 9, 0xc33707d6); /* 26 */
  242. //console.log("13a = %d b = %d c = %d d = %d", a, b, c, d);
  243. c = GG(c, d, a, b, x[3], 14, 0xf4d50d87); /* 27 */
  244. //console.log("14a = %d b = %d c = %d d = %d", a, b, c, d);
  245. b = GG(b, c, d, a, x[8], 20, 0x455a14ed); /* 28 */
  246. //console.log("15a = %d b = %d c = %d d = %d", a, b, c, d);
  247. a = GG(a, b, c, d, x[13], 5, 0xa9e3e905); /* 29 */
  248. //console.log("16a = %d b = %d c = %d d = %d", a, b, c, d);
  249. d = GG(d, a, b, c, x[2], 9, 0xfcefa3f8); /* 30 */
  250. //console.log("17a = %d b = %d c = %d d = %d", a, b, c, d);
  251. c = GG(c, d, a, b, x[7], 14, 0x676f02d9); /* 31 */
  252. //console.log("18a = %d b = %d c = %d d = %d", a, b, c, d);
  253. b = GG(b, c, d, a, x[12], 20, 0x8d2a4c8a); /* 32 */
  254. //console.log("2a = %d b = %d c = %d d = %d", a, b, c, d);
  255. /* Round 3 */
  256. a = HH(a, b, c, d, x[5], 4, 0xfffa3942); /* 33 */
  257. d = HH(d, a, b, c, x[8], 11, 0x8771f681); /* 34 */
  258. c = HH(c, d, a, b, x[11], 16, 0x6d9d6122); /* 35 */
  259. b = HH(b, c, d, a, x[14], 23, 0xfde5380c); /* 36 */
  260. a = HH(a, b, c, d, x[1], 4, 0xa4beea44); /* 37 */
  261. d = HH(d, a, b, c, x[4], 11, 0x4bdecfa9); /* 38 */
  262. c = HH(c, d, a, b, x[7], 16, 0xf6bb4b60); /* 39 */
  263. b = HH(b, c, d, a, x[10], 23, 0xbebfbc70); /* 40 */
  264. a = HH(a, b, c, d, x[13], 4, 0x289b7ec6); /* 41 */
  265. d = HH(d, a, b, c, x[0], 11, 0xeaa127fa); /* 42 */
  266. c = HH(c, d, a, b, x[3], 16, 0xd4ef3085); /* 43 */
  267. b = HH(b, c, d, a, x[6], 23, 0x4881d05); /* 44 */
  268. a = HH(a, b, c, d, x[9], 4, 0xd9d4d039); /* 45 */
  269. d = HH(d, a, b, c, x[12], 11, 0xe6db99e5); /* 46 */
  270. c = HH(c, d, a, b, x[15], 16, 0x1fa27cf8); /* 47 */
  271. b = HH(b, c, d, a, x[2], 23, 0xc4ac5665); /* 48 */
  272. //console.log("1a = %d b = %d c = %d d = %d", a, b, c, d);
  273. /* Round 4 */
  274. a = II(a, b, c, d, x[0], 6, 0xf4292244); /* 49 */
  275. d = II(d, a, b, c, x[7], 10, 0x432aff97); /* 50 */
  276. c = II(c, d, a, b, x[14], 15, 0xab9423a7); /* 51 */
  277. b = II(b, c, d, a, x[5], 21, 0xfc93a039); /* 52 */
  278. a = II(a, b, c, d, x[12], 6, 0x655b59c3); /* 53 */
  279. d = II(d, a, b, c, x[3], 10, 0x8f0ccc92); /* 54 */
  280. c = II(c, d, a, b, x[10], 15, 0xffeff47d); /* 55 */
  281. b = II(b, c, d, a, x[1], 21, 0x85845dd1); /* 56 */
  282. a = II(a, b, c, d, x[8], 6, 0x6fa87e4f); /* 57 */
  283. d = II(d, a, b, c, x[15], 10, 0xfe2ce6e0); /* 58 */
  284. c = II(c, d, a, b, x[6], 15, 0xa3014314); /* 59 */
  285. b = II(b, c, d, a, x[13], 21, 0x4e0811a1); /* 60 */
  286. a = II(a, b, c, d, x[4], 6, 0xf7537e82); /* 61 */
  287. d = II(d, a, b, c, x[11], 10, 0xbd3af235); /* 62 */
  288. c = II(c, d, a, b, x[2], 15, 0x2ad7d2bb); /* 63 */
  289. b = II(b, c, d, a, x[9], 21, 0xeb86d391); /* 64 */
  290. //console.log("0a = %d b = %d c = %d d = %d", a, b, c, d);
  291. //console.log("pre state = %d %d %d %d", state[0], state[1], state[2], state[3]);
  292. //state[0] += a;
  293. state[0] = bn_u32_add(state[0], a);
  294. //state[1] += b;
  295. state[1] = bn_u32_add(state[1], b);
  296. //state[2] += c;
  297. state[2] = bn_u32_add(state[2], c);
  298. //state[3] += d;
  299. state[3] = bn_u32_add(state[3], d);
  300. //throw Error("11");
  301. //console.log("state = %d %d %d %d", state[0], state[1], state[2], state[3]);
  302. //throw Error("11");
  303. }
  304. function Decode(output, input, inputindex, len) {
  305. var i = 0;
  306. var j = 0;
  307. while (j < len) {
  308. output[i] = ((input[j + inputindex]) & 0xff) |
  309. ((input[j + 1 + inputindex] & 0xff) << 8) |
  310. ((input[j + 2 + inputindex] & 0xff) << 16) |
  311. ((input[j + 3 + inputindex] & 0xff) << 24);
  312. i++;
  313. j += 4;
  314. }
  315. }
  316. function Encode(output, input, inputindex, len) {
  317. //unsigned int i = 0;
  318. //unsigned int j = 0;
  319. var i = 0;
  320. var j = 0;
  321. while (j < len) {
  322. output[j] = input[i + inputindex] & 0xFF;
  323. output[j + 1] = (input[i + inputindex] >>> 8) & 0xFF;
  324. output[j + 2] = (input[i + inputindex] >>> 16) & 0xFF;
  325. output[j + 3] = (input[i + inputindex] >>> 24) & 0xFF;
  326. i++;
  327. j += 4;
  328. }
